Top Three Storylines | REDBLACKS at Roughriders

Saskatchewan Roughriders vs Ottawa REDBLACKS September 29, 2017 PHOTO: Andre Ringuette/Freestyle Photography

Ride the momentum

The REDBLACKS picked up a crucial two points with their win over the BC Lions on Saturday, but what may be just as crucial was the momentum the win creates. Not only did Ottawa win, they did via an impressive second-half comeback reversing a 25-6 deficit into a 30-25 victory.

In the end, the REDBLACKS, with Trevor Harris back under centre and now firing on all cylinders, are full of confidence in what this group can accomplish as they head into their final road game of the regular season on Friday night.

Speaking of Trevor Harris…

The REDBLACKS got a huge boost last weekend with the return of starting QB Trevor Harris, who missed the past three games due to injury. And while the REDBLACKS were a bit slow off the mark in the first half, Harris found his groove in the second half, throwing three touchdown passes (two to Greg Ellingson; one to Diontae Spencer) and finished the night having gone 28-for-38 for 380 yards. The REDBLACKS will need plenty more of that as they look to close out the regular season with a pair of Ws.

First Ellingson, then Sinopoli… Powell up next?

With two games left for the REDBLACKS in the regular season, there could be a new addition to the club’s tally of 1,000-yard players. Receivers Greg Ellingson (1,381) and Brad Sinopoli (1,009) have already reached the 1,000-yard mark, both for the third-straight season, running back William Powell is just 165 yards short of reaching 1,000 for the first time in his career. Powell has been nearly unstoppable and came up just eight yards shot of reaching 100 yards for the fourth-straight game.
